Officials: Early morning Brooklyn apartment fire leaves 15 injured, including 6 critical

[byline]

NEW YORK, N.Y. – Fire officials say 15 people were injured — including 6 critically — during an early morning fire in the Flatbush section of Brooklyn.

A FDNY spokeswoman says the fire broke out at 12:38 a.m. Wednesday in a three-story apartment building on Flatbush Avenue.

The blaze was brought under control at 1:55 a.m.

Officials say the fire originated on the second floor and swept through the third floor.

The spokeswoman says six people were in critical condition. Another person had serious, but not life-threatening, injuries.

Eight others suffered minor injuries. All were taken to hospitals.
